2. Understanding Casino Odds
Casino odds refer to the likelihood of winning a particular game. These odds are determined by the rules of the game and are designed to favor the house, ensuring a profit in the long run. While it's important to understand that the house always has an edge, the question remains: are these odds different depending on the time of night?

3.1. Game Variants
Different games have different odds. For example, slot machines have odds that can vary significantly from one machine to another, while table games like blackjack and poker have odds that are more consistent across the board.
